pyDH:Diffie-Hellman 密钥交换的纯 Python 实现

时间:2024-06-18 19:05:55
【文件属性】:

文件名称:pyDH:Diffie-Hellman 密钥交换的纯 Python 实现

文件大小:10KB

文件格式:ZIP

更新时间:2024-06-18 19:05:55

Python

脱氢酶 Diffie-Hellman 密钥交换的纯 Python 实现。 Py2、Py3、PyPy 兼容。 例子 用作库: import pyDH d1 = pyDH . DiffieHellman () d2 = pyDH . DiffieHellman () d1_pubkey = d1 . gen_public_key () d2_pubkey = d2 . gen_public_key () d1_sharedkey = d1 . gen_shared_key ( d2_pubkey ) d2_sharedkey = d2 . gen_shared_key ( d1_pubkey ) d1_sharedkey == d2_sharedkey 默认情况下,它使用组 14(2048 位)。 使用另一个组(例如,15): d1 = pyDH . DiffieHellman (


【文件预览】:
pyDH-master
----.github()
--------workflows()
----pyDH()
--------__init__.py(32B)
--------pyDH.py(8KB)
----LICENSE(11KB)
----test()
--------test_pydh.py(337B)
----setup.cfg(39B)
----setup.py(893B)
----README.md(727B)
----.gitignore(702B)

网友评论